The Russian Orthodox Cathedral of the Dormition of the Mother of God and All Saints is the cathedral of the Russian Orthodox Diocese of Sourozh and holds various special services throughout the year. 

 

The building is a Victorian former church and contains a parish facing the north-east green of Ennismore Gardens, Knightsbridge, and a main façade facing the west that now looks extremely similar to the Basilica of San Zeno, Verona, since its remodelling in 1891. The church’s interior remains very similar to that of its Anglican forebear church designed by architect Lewis Vulliamy in 1848-1849. It also contains a monument erected in memory of the Royal Martyrs that were killed in 1918 by the Bolsheviks
